Indian Cricket Coach Gambhir Enjoys Family Vacation in Singapore After T20 World Cup Win

Indian men’s cricket team head coach Gautam Gambhir is currently on a well-deserved break in Singapore with his family, which includes his wife Natasha and their two daughters, Aazeen and Anaiza. Gambhir decided to visit Singapore following India’s remarkable victory in the ICC T20 World Cup 2026, where they defeated New Zealand by 96 runs to secure the title. This win marked India as the first team to clinch three T20 World Cup titles and the first to defend the trophy on home ground.

Gambhir, known for his casual style, was spotted happily exploring the city streets with his daughters during the vacation. He was seen carrying his youngest daughter, Anaiza, on his shoulders, radiating joy and contentment. Having been a pivotal player in India’s ICC T20 World Cup 2007 triumph, Gambhir has now achieved a significant milestone by winning the tournament both as a player and a coach.

The victory in the recent T20 World Cup has elevated Gambhir to the ranks of esteemed coaches like Rahul Dravid and Lalchand Rajput, who have steered India to T20 World Cup glory in the past. Prior to his coaching role, Gambhir led the Kolkata Knight Riders (KKR) to an IPL title in 2024, which paved the way for his appointment as the head coach of the Indian team post the 2024 T20 World Cup. Looking ahead, Gambhir and the Indian cricket team are gearing up for a challenging series against Afghanistan, featuring a test match and three ODIs in June 2026, followed by engagements in Ireland and England.
